Patents Assigned to McKesson Corporation
-
Patent number: 11430031Abstract: A computing system and method leverage aggregated information regarding historical medication usage and medication availability to efficiently determine a unified purchasing solution. In a method, an order is received for a quantity of a medication. For a covered entity, a portion of the quantity of the medication that is able to be satisfied pursuant to a 340B program is determined based upon information regarding historical usage of the medication for outpatients and prior purchases under the 340B program. The method also includes determining the portions that are separately able to be satisfied pursuant to a group purchasing organization (GPO) program and a wholesaler/prime vendor program. The method further includes determining a proposed purchasing solution and to cause information regarding the proposed purchasing solution to be provided including information regarding savings based upon the prices of the medication for a respective period of time that was provided by the supplier.Type: GrantFiled: March 31, 2020Date of Patent: August 30, 2022Assignee: MCKESSON CORPORATIONInventors: John Stump, Christopher Shain, Andrew Wilson, Kevin Scheckelhoff, Gregg Niemiec, Matthew Bates, Jennifer Luker
-
Computing system and method for automatically reversing an action indicated by an electronic message
Patent number: 11418468Abstract: A computing device, method and computer program product are provided to automatically reverse an action indicated by an electronic message. In relation to a method, an electronic message is parsed to separately identify a plurality of fields of the electronic message providing different types of information. The method constructs a response to the electronic message that reverses the action indicated by the electronic message and transmits the response to the electronic message to a request processor that provided the electronic message. The method constructs an alternative message that provides an alternative action to the action indicated by the electronic message and transmits the alternative message to a source. In response to the alternative message, the method receives a subsequent request from the source. If the alternative action is to be taken, the method processes the subsequent request in a different manner than the request that generated the electronic message.Type: GrantFiled: November 9, 2020Date of Patent: August 16, 2022Assignee: MCKESSON CORPORATIONInventor: Patrick Harris -
Patent number: 11398992Abstract: A method, apparatus and computer program product modify messaging behavior based upon parsing and different processing of different portions of a request. In a method, a request is received that includes a first and second differently formatted portions. The method parses the request to separately identify the first and second portions, analyzes the second portion of the request and causes a message based at least in part upon the first portion to be transmitted to a request processor. Based upon the message including the first portion, the method receives a response from the request processor. Based upon the response from the claims processor, the method causes a response to the request to be provided. The message to the request processor or the response to request is modified or an additional message to another entity is transmitted based upon an analysis of the second portion of the request.Type: GrantFiled: March 31, 2021Date of Patent: July 26, 2022Assignee: MCKESSON CORPORATIONInventors: Melissa Frechen, Patrick Harris, Jessica Russell, Allan Marks
-
Patent number: 11393580Abstract: Systems and methods are provided for determining and communicating prescription benefit coverage information to a prescriber of the product, service, or medication. A prescription benefit check request may be received by the service provider computer from a healthcare provider computer for the prescriber of the product, service, or medication. The service provider computer may format a prescription request for the prescribed product, service, or medication and transmit the prescription request to a pharmacy claims processor computer for processing. The service provider computer may receive a prescription response that includes a determination of the prescription request from the pharmacy claims processor computer.Type: GrantFiled: August 27, 2019Date of Patent: July 19, 2022Assignee: MCKESSON CORPORATIONInventors: Elizabeth S. Kaye, Stacy Hopkins, Roger G. Pinsonneault
-
Patent number: 11386390Abstract: A central fill facility, drug dispensing system and method are provided in order to efficiently and accurately dispense a plurality of different drugs. The drug dispensing system includes a storage system configured to store a plurality of different drugs including a co-located inventory of a respective drug having both a first portion of the inventory of the respective drug to be dispensed pursuant to a predefined program and a second portion of the inventory of the respective drug that is not to be dispensed pursuant to the predefined program. The drug dispensing system also includes the dispensing station and dispensing control circuitry. The dispensing control circuitry is configured to control the dispensing station such that the first portion of the respective predefined program eligible drug is dispensed prior to dispensing the second portion of the respective predefined program ineligible drug.Type: GrantFiled: March 31, 2017Date of Patent: July 12, 2022Assignee: MCKESSON CORPORATIONInventors: Bradley Stump, Anujit Sen, Terese Baugh, Shubhangi Joshi, Richard Selby, Seth Phillips, Steve Maxwell, Andrew Maurer
-
Patent number: 11345544Abstract: A method and apparatus for dispensing and retrieving products is provided. An apparatus may include: a plurality of shelf units. Each shelf unit extends longitudinally between a first end and a second end. The first end may be configured to receive articles, and the second end may be configured to present articles for retrieval in a retrieval position. Each of the plurality of shelf units is arranged with a respective second end facing a retrieval area. Each of the plurality of shelf units is inclined with the first end being lower than the second end. The apparatus may also include a retrieval device comprising an end-of-arm tool. The retrieval device is disposed within the retrieval area and configured to attach the end-of-arm tool to an article in a retrieval position of each of the plurality of shelf units.Type: GrantFiled: March 29, 2019Date of Patent: May 31, 2022Assignee: MCKESSON CORPORATIONInventors: Rich Herrschaft, Jerome Albert, Merle Hertzler, Sofia Tanvir
-
Patent number: 11323395Abstract: A computing device, method and computer program product are provided to process messages received from a source and to construct messages transmitted to a recipient that include the information required to elicit the desired response. In relation to a method, an electronic message is received and analyzed relative to requirements of the related message to determine whether the electronic message includes information required by the related message.Type: GrantFiled: March 5, 2021Date of Patent: May 3, 2022Assignee: MCKESSON CORPORATIONInventors: Stacy Hopkins, Beth Kaye
-
Method, apparatus, and computer program product for submission of medical eligibility and claim data
Patent number: 11250938Abstract: A method, apparatus and computer program product are provided to facilitate the efficient generation and submission of medical eligibility and medical claim data. In a method, a modified pharmacy benefits transaction associated with a patient is received that is formatted in a first predefined format. The modified pharmacy benefits transaction is parsed to determine an indicator and data is extracted from the modified pharmacy benefits transaction based on the indicator. A database is accessed to retrieve additional data that is at least partly based on a pharmacy with which the source is associated, a potential payor of the medical transaction or a medication that is a subject of the medical transaction. A medical transaction is generated that includes the extracted data and the additional data and formatted in a second predefined format. A response to the medical transaction is then transmitted to a source for display to a user.Type: GrantFiled: March 23, 2020Date of Patent: February 15, 2022Assignee: MCKESSON CORPORATIONInventors: Jamie Lau, Elizabeth Kaye, Roy Toney, Ramond McBeth, Anika Khare, James Adair -
Patent number: 11185473Abstract: A tablet counting apparatus and method and an associated control device are provided to ensure that the same type of tablets is transferred from a canister to a counter following the replacement of one canister with another. In addition to the counter and the replaceable canister, the tablet counting apparatus includes a gate that moves between closed and open positions. The tablet counting apparatus further includes a controller configured, following installation of the canister, to provide an authorization command to authorize the gate to be opened by being moved from the closed position to the open position. The tablet counting apparatus additionally includes a timer responsive to the authorization command. The controller is also configured to be responsive to the timer so as no longer provide the authorization command following expiration of the timer to prevent the gate from being subsequently opened if the gate has not already been opened.Type: GrantFiled: March 31, 2020Date of Patent: November 30, 2021Assignee: McKESSON CORPORATIONInventor: Jason Warner
-
Patent number: 11152092Abstract: An improved adherence monitoring system increases the efficiency for obtaining patient adherence information. The improved adherence monitoring system reduces network traffic with regards to the communication of patient adherence information. The improved adherence monitoring system automates an adherence notification pathway. The improved adherence monitoring system can increase patient adherence by increasing the efficiency of medication therapy. The improved adherence monitoring system may also increase the efficiency by which patient adherence information is disbursed.Type: GrantFiled: March 2, 2020Date of Patent: October 19, 2021Assignee: MCKESSON CORPORATIONInventors: Elizabeth S. Kaye, Stacy Hopkins, Jeremiah Rothschild
-
METHOD, APPARATUS, AND COMPUTER PROGRAM PRODUCT FOR SUBMISSION OF MEDICAL ELIGIBILITY AND CLAIM DATA
Publication number: 20210295970Abstract: A method, apparatus and computer program product are provided to facilitate the efficient generation and submission of medical eligibility and medical claim data. In a method, a modified pharmacy benefits transaction associated with a patient is received that is formatted in a first predefined format. The modified pharmacy benefits transaction is parsed to determine an indicator and data is extracted from the modified pharmacy benefits transaction based on the indicator. A database is accessed to retrieve additional data that is at least partly based on a pharmacy with which the source is associated, a potential payor of the medical transaction or a medication that is a subject of the medical transaction. A medical transaction is generated that includes the extracted data and the additional data and formatted in a second predefined format. A response to the medical transaction is then transmitted to a source for display to a user.Type: ApplicationFiled: March 23, 2020Publication date: September 23, 2021Applicant: McKesson CorporationInventors: Jamie LAU, Elizabeth Kaye, Roy Toney, Ramond McBeth, Anika Khare, James Adair -
Patent number: 11113736Abstract: A method, apparatus and computer program product are provided for estimating inventory based on distribution data. A requesting computer may submit an order request (e.g., benefit request) indicating a product and merchant attributes. Inventory information of the merchant may not be accessible, so inventory information may be estimated based on distribution data relating to the distribution of product to the merchant. Estimates regarding quantities, high or low inventories, and/or the like may be made based on distribution history and/or estimated subsequent distributions. A prescriber computer, such as one used by a physician, may therefore receive estimated inventory information regarding prescription medication at various pharmacies, prior to submitting the prescription to a pharmacy.Type: GrantFiled: March 12, 2020Date of Patent: September 7, 2021Assignee: MCKESSON CORPORATIONInventor: Stacy Hopkins
-
Publication number: 20210194834Abstract: A computing device, method and computer program product are provided to process messages received from a source and to construct messages transmitted to a recipient that include the information required to elicit the desired response. In relation to a method, an electronic message is received and analyzed relative to requirements of the related message to determine whether the electronic message includes information required by the related message.Type: ApplicationFiled: March 5, 2021Publication date: June 24, 2021Applicant: McKesson CorporationInventors: Stacy HOPKINS, Beth KAYE
-
Patent number: 10999224Abstract: A method, computing device and computer program product parse an electronic message and construct multiple differently prioritized messages therefrom. For a method, an electronic message is parsed to separately identify the first and second differently formatted portions and the electronic message is analyzed to identify an action to be taken based thereupon. If a first action is to be taken, a first message is constructed based upon the first portion formatted in accordance with the first predefined format to be transmitted to a first request processor and a first response is then received therefrom. A second message is constructed based upon the second portion formatted in accordance with the second predefined format. The first response is analyzed and, if the first response is of a first type, the second message is transmitted to a second request processor and a second response is then received from the second request processor.Type: GrantFiled: March 19, 2018Date of Patent: May 4, 2021Assignee: MCKESSON CORPORATIONInventors: Melissa Frechen, Patrick Harris
-
Patent number: 10978198Abstract: Systems and methods are provided for determining patient financial responsibility for multiple prescription products across multiple healthcare transactions. A service provider computer can receive multiple healthcare transactions, and can evaluate each to determine if it includes a total group transaction number and a transaction number. The service provider computer can compare the transaction number to the total group transaction number to determine if all transactions within a group have been received. Once received, the transactions can be transmitted to the claims processor computer for adjudication. Upon receiving the adjudicated response for each transaction within the group, the service provider computer can identify the patient co-pay for each of the adjudicated responses in the group and can calculate a total patient pay amount based on the group of patient co-pays. The total patient pay amount may then be transmitted to a healthcare provider computer associated with a healthcare provider.Type: GrantFiled: November 5, 2018Date of Patent: April 13, 2021Assignee: MCKESSON CORPORATIONInventor: Roger G. Pinsonneault
-
Patent number: 10958601Abstract: A computing device, method and computer program product are provided to process messages received from a source and to construct messages transmitted to a recipient that include the information required to elicit the desired response. In relation to a method, an electronic message is received and analyzed relative to requirements of the related message to determine whether the electronic message includes information required by the related message.Type: GrantFiled: March 16, 2020Date of Patent: March 23, 2021Assignee: MCKESSON CORPORATIONInventors: Stacy Hopkins, Beth Kaye
-
Patent number: 10956386Abstract: Embodiments are disclosed for automated performance tuning of a data modeling platform. An example method includes ingesting, using a tuning template, a set of records from one or more data sources into one or more stage tables in a staging layer of the data modeling platform. This example method further includes generating, using the one or more stage tables, a data integration layer of the data modeling platform for modeling data represented by the set of records ingested into the one or more stage tables. This example method further includes estimating an anticipated performance of the data modeling platform and generating an optimized tuning template based on the estimated anticipated performance. Finally, this example method further includes automatically executing a performance tuning operation on the data modeling platform. Corresponding apparatuses and computer program products are also provided.Type: GrantFiled: March 30, 2018Date of Patent: March 23, 2021Assignee: MCKESSON CORPORATIONInventors: Marion A. Brown, Keith Hoyle
-
Patent number: 10929932Abstract: A method, computing device and computer program product parse an electronic message and construct multiple differently prioritized messages. An electronic message is parsed to separately identify first and second differently formatted portions and the electronic message is analyzed to identify an action to be taken. In response to identification of a first action, a first message is constructed based upon the first portion to be transmitted to a first request processor and a first response is then received from the first request processor. A second message is constructed based upon the second portion. The method analyzes the first response and, when the first response is of a first type, causes the second message to be transmitted to a second request processor and based upon the second message, receives a second response from the second request processor. The method then constructs a response to the electronic message.Type: GrantFiled: March 20, 2018Date of Patent: February 23, 2021Assignee: MCKESSON CORPORATIONInventors: John Golden, Patrick Harris
-
Patent number: 10924585Abstract: A method, apparatus and computer program product modify messaging behavior based upon parsing and different processing of different portions of a request. In a method, a request is received that includes a first and second differently formatted portions. The method parses the request to separately identify the first and second portions, analyzes the second portion of the request and causes a message based at least in part upon the first portion to be transmitted to a request processor. Based upon the message including the first portion, the method receives a response from the request processor. Based upon the response from the claims processor, the method causes a response to the request to be provided. The message to the request processor or the response to request is modified or an additional message to another entity is transmitted based upon an analysis of the second portion of the request.Type: GrantFiled: February 1, 2017Date of Patent: February 16, 2021Assignee: MCKESSON CORPORATIONInventors: Patrick Harris, Jessica Russell, Allan Marks, Melissa Frechen
-
Patent number: 10887305Abstract: A method, computing device and computer program product generate a temporary password to control access to a record created in response to an electronic message. An electronic message is parsed to separately identify a plurality of fields that provide different types of information. Record(s) are accessed from a database that are associated with the information provided by at least one field. An action to be initiated by the electronic message is determined to either be taken or to be rejected based upon information provided by the field(s) of the electronic message and also based upon information from the record(s) accessed from the database. If the action is rejected, a record of the electronic message is created for transmission along with information regarding the rejection. A temporary password is also generated to control access to the record created regarding the electronic message and its rejection. The response includes the temporary password.Type: GrantFiled: March 30, 2018Date of Patent: January 5, 2021Assignee: MCKESSON CORPORATIONInventor: Patrick Harris